py代码-例2-1-3 输入两个整数,输出较大的一个
在Python编程语言中,输入和比较两个整数是基础操作,尤其对于初学者而言,这是学习控制流程和数据类型的重要步骤。在这个例子"py代码-例2-1-3 输入两个整数,输出较大的一个"中,我们将探讨如何实现这个功能。 Python提供了内置的`input()`函数来获取用户输入。当程序运行时,`input()`会暂停执行并等待用户在命令行界面输入数据。例如,我们可以这样获取两个整数: ```python num1 = int(input("请输入第一个整数:")) num2 = int(input("请输入第二个整数:")) ``` 在这里,我们分别用`num1`和`num2`变量来存储用户输入的两个整数。`input()`函数返回的是字符串类型,因此我们需要使用`int()`函数将其转换为整数类型。 接下来,要比较这两个数的大小,我们可以使用条件语句(if-elif-else)或者Python的内置`max()`函数。使用条件语句的方法如下: ```python if num1 > num2: print("较大的数是:", num1) elif num1 < num2: print("较大的数是:", num2) else: print("两个数相等") ``` 或者,使用`max()`函数可以更简洁地完成任务: ```python max_num = max(num1, num2) print("较大的数是:", max_num) ``` 在这段代码中,`max()`函数接收两个参数,返回其中较大的一个。如果传入的两个数相等,`max()`会返回其中之一。 在提供的压缩包文件中,`main.py`很可能是实现这个功能的脚本,而`README.txt`可能包含了关于这个程序的说明或者使用指南。通过运行`main.py`,用户可以在交互式环境中输入两个整数,然后程序会输出较大的那个数。 这个简单的例子展示了Python的基本语法和逻辑控制,对于初学者来说是很好的练习,有助于理解和掌握Python的基础操作。同时,这也是一种常见的编程问题,可以在许多实际应用中找到,比如比较两个考试成绩、计算两个数值的最大值等。通过这种方式,学习者可以逐步提升编程技能,为更复杂的编程任务打下坚实的基础。